Top Institutions in Child and Adolescent Psychiatry / Autism Spectrum Disorder Diagnosis
Institutions leading in this area typically combine clinical expertise in child and adolescent psychiatry with robust research programs in neurodevelopmental disorders, epidemiology, and health services research. They often conduct longitudinal studies, develop diagnostic tools, and evaluate the impact of diagnostic practices on healthcare delivery and disparities.

#4
Oregon Health & Science University (OHSU)
Portland, OR
OHSU is notable for its contributions to understanding diagnostic challenges in autism, including the work of Dr. Eric Fombonne, a leading epidemiologist in ASD research. The institution focuses on diagnostic accuracy, co-occurring conditions, and the implications of diagnostic criteria changes.
